yiisoft/yii2-mongodb
Composer 安装命令:
composer require yiisoft/yii2-mongodb
包简介
MongoDB extension for the Yii framework
README 文档
README
MongoDB Extension for Yii 2
This extension provides the MongoDB integration for the Yii framework 2.0.
For license information check the LICENSE-file.
Documentation is at docs/guide/README.md.
Requirements
This extension requires MongoDB PHP Extension version 1.20.1 or higher.
This extension requires MongoDB server version 4.0 or higher.
Installation
Important
- The minimum required PHP version is PHP
7.4. - It works best with PHP
8.
The preferred way to install this extension is through composer.
Either run
php composer.phar require --prefer-dist yiisoft/yii2-mongodb
or add
"yiisoft/yii2-mongodb": "~3.0.0"
to the require section of your composer.json.
Configuration
To use this extension, simply add the following code in your application configuration:
return [ //.... 'components' => [ 'mongodb' => [ 'class' => '\yii\mongodb\Connection', 'dsn' => 'mongodb://localhost:27017/mydatabase', 'options' => [ "username" => "Username", "password" => "Password" ] ], ], ];
Known issues
- yii\mongodb\Exception: no such command: 'group' with MongoDB server version 4.2 or higher.
Starting in version 4.2, MongoDB removes the group command (deprecated since version 3.4) and its mongo shell helper db.collection.group().
统计信息
- 总下载量: 2.14M
- 月度下载量: 0
- 日度下载量: 0
- 收藏数: 345
- 点击次数: 15
- 依赖项目数: 64
- 推荐数: 12
其他信息
- 授权协议: BSD-3-Clause
- 更新时间: 2013-12-06